Nearly 800,000 Dorel Car Seats Recalled

Almost 800,000 child safety seats made by the Dorel Juvenile Group are being recalled due to safety harness problems. The National Highway Traffic Safety Administration announced the recall Monday.

The recall covers booster, convertible and infant seats made by Dorel.

The harness on the seats does not always return to it’s locked position, resulting in a loose harness. They have received 143 complaints of the front harness loosening.
